How do I find a school in Deira that provides free learning assessments on entry

5Answers
DiHector
04/04/2026, 07:00:42 AM

Finding a school in Deira that offers a free learning assessment upon entry involves proactive research. Start by using the official Dubai Schools Inspection Bureau (KHDA) website's 'Find a School' tool to filter for schools in the Deira area. Once you have a shortlist, visit each school's official website or contact their admissions office directly. Explicitly ask if they provide complimentary baseline assessments for new students as part of their enrollment process. Many schools in Dubai do this to determine appropriate grade placement and support needs for incoming pupils.

When comparing schools in Deira, the availability of a free entry assessment is a valuable service, potentially saving hundreds of dirhams. While many reputable private schools include this as a standard step, policies vary. Some may offer a brief screening for free but charge for a comprehensive evaluation. Always confirm what the "free assessment" entails—is it a basic academic skills check or a more in-depth cognitive test? Inquire if the results influence admission decisions or are purely for internal support planning, a key consideration for families finalizing their school choice.

Are kitchen renovation companies in Bur Dubai typically insured for residential projects

Yes, most reputable kitchen renovation companies operating in Bur Dubai are insured for residential projects. In Dubai, it is a standard business practice and often a requirement for obtaining a trade license from the Department of Economic Development (DED). Comprehensive insurance, including public liability and contractor's all-risk insurance, protects both the homeowner in Bur Dubai and the company from accidents, property damage, or worker injuries during the renovation. Always verify this coverage upfront by asking for a copy of their insurance certificate before signing any contract for your apartment or villa.

Are kitchen renovation permits required for structural changes in Abu Dhabi apartments

Yes, in Abu Dhabi, obtaining a permit is mandatory for kitchen renovations involving structural changes. This includes modifying load-bearing walls, altering plumbing or electrical layouts, or changing the apartment's footprint. The Abu Dhabi Municipality, often through its Tawtheeq system or the more recent 'Tamm' portal, requires approval to ensure safety and compliance with building codes. Starting work without this permit can lead to significant fines, forced restoration, and complications when selling or renting your property.

Are kitchen renovation companies in International City typically VAT-registered

In the UAE, any company with an annual taxable supply exceeding AED 375,000 is legally required to be registered for VAT. While many established kitchen renovation companies in International City meet this threshold and are VAT-registered, this is not universal. Smaller contractors or solo handymen operating within the community may fall below the mandatory registration limit. Therefore, as a resident in Dubai, you should always ask for a company's Tax Registration Number (TRN) before proceeding. A VAT-registered firm provides formal tax invoices, which is crucial for record-keeping and may affect your final project cost.
